Output 6f589147a88114bd050569d5dd17d7f4da17a5e1f888e76d1a934ded62b3370b:4

value
66432893
script pubkey
OP_0 OP_PUSHBYTES_20 ce3aa047fcadc7bcd5bf9e33a2467bedfeed66ea
address
bc1qeca2q3lu4hrme4dlnce6y3nmahlw6eh2amf7ea
transaction
6f589147a88114bd050569d5dd17d7f4da17a5e1f888e76d1a934ded62b3370b
confirmations
206881
spent
true